How does a security engineer typically collaborate with other IT teams within an organization?

Security Engineers work closely with various IT teams such as network administrators, software developers, and system administrators to ensure security protocols are integrated at every level. This collaboration often involves conducting security assessments, reviewing code for vulnerabilities, and assisting with incident response. Regular meetings and cross-functional projects are common, as Security Engineers provide guidance on best practices and help teams understand potential threats. Effective communication and teamwork are key, as security is a shared responsibility across the organization.

What is the difference between Security Engineer vs Network Security Specialist?

AspectSecurity EngineerNetwork Security Specialist
Required CertificationsCompTIA Security+, CISSP, CEHCompTIA Security+, Cisco CCNA Security, CISSP
Work EnvironmentDesigning, implementing, and maintaining security systems across IT infrastructureMonitoring, analyzing, and securing network traffic and infrastructure
Employer & Industry UsageTech companies, finance, government agenciesTelecommunications, enterprise networks, cybersecurity firms

Security Engineers focus on developing and deploying security solutions across IT systems, while Network Security Specialists concentrate on protecting network infrastructure and traffic. Both roles require similar certifications and often work together to ensure comprehensive security.

What do you do as a security engineer?

A security engineer designs, implements, and maintains security systems to protect an organization’s networks, systems, and data from cyber threats. They analyze vulnerabilities, develop security protocols, and often use tools like firewalls, intrusion detection systems, and encryption. Certifications such as CISSP or CEH can enhance their effectiveness in this role.

Job description

Job Summary:
FieldAI is a company focused on building reliable, field-ready AI systems for robotics. The Infrastructure Security Engineer will secure cloud infrastructure and deployment platforms, working closely with engineering teams to enhance the security of large-scale distributed systems in production environments.
Responsibilities:
• Design and improve the security architecture of cloud-native infrastructure and Kubernetes environments
• Secure CI/CD systems, software supply chains, build pipelines, and deployment workflows
• Improve identity, authentication, secrets management, and access control across production systems
• Harden Kubernetes clusters, containerized workloads, and runtime environments against modern attack vectors
• Conduct threat modeling and security reviews across infrastructure and operational systems
• Partner closely with engineering teams to integrate practical security controls into development and operational workflows
• Investigate vulnerabilities affecting production infrastructure and help drive remediation and resilience improvements
• Help define security standards and best practices for large-scale distributed systems and operational infrastructure
Qualifications:
Required:
•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Computer Engineering, Cybersecurity, or a related technical field
• 5+ years of experience in infrastructure security, cloud security, platform security, SRE, or related domains
• Strong software engineering, systems engineering, and networking fundamentals
• Experience securing cloud infrastructure and distributed production systems
• Experience with Kubernetes, containerized environments, CI/CD systems, and infrastructure automation
• Familiarity with identity and access management, secrets management, authentication systems, and secure infrastructure design
• Experience with threat modeling, security architecture reviews, vulnerability management, or adversarial security assessments
• Strong collaboration and communication skills with the ability to work cross-functionally across infrastructure and engineering teams
• Practical engineering judgment and the ability to balance security, operational reliability, scalability, and development velocity
Preferred:
• Experience securing large-scale distributed or cloud-native systems
• Familiarity with software supply chain security, artifact signing, or build provenance systems
• Experience with runtime security, Kubernetes security, or production infrastructure hardening
• Background in platform engineering, SRE, infrastructure engineering, or cloud-native operations
• Experience with offensive security, penetration testing, or adversarial infrastructure assessments
• Experience supporting operationally critical or mission-critical production environments
